Output 5ab76bc6e6960e45b14bd858457a5d7d82740f2bb4c42f677d1d0c67901195e2:6

value
58056817
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ff0d9d40948d57d1c22ade903db27cf36cee3296 OP_EQUALVERIFY OP_CHECKSIG
address
1QFbcrT7E8WuGTmU43BR7DqEjkmgTgX5fU
transaction
5ab76bc6e6960e45b14bd858457a5d7d82740f2bb4c42f677d1d0c67901195e2
confirmations
518176
spent
true